# When loaded, the namespace asNamespace('Rbeast') of the package is locked.
# The global varaiables in the package can't be modified using <<-. So
# Solution: 
#1.unlockBinding('dpi',envir=asNamespace('Rbeast'))
#2.Create a package environment
#https://stackoverflow.com/questions/34254716/how-to-define-hidden-global-variables-inside-r-packages
#https://stackoverflow.com/questions/34254716/how-to-define-hidden-global-variables-inside-r-packages
#https://stackoverflow.com/questions/28246952/global-variable-in-a-package-which-approach-is-more-recommended

pkgEnv     = new.env(parent=emptyenv())
pkgEnv$dpi = NA

#get('dpi', envir=pkgEnv)
#assign('dpi',22,envir=pkgEnv)

get.devfun   = function(dev) {
    dev <- if (exists(dev, asNamespace("grDevices")))  
      get(dev, asNamespace("grDevices"))
    else if (exists(dev, .GlobalEnv)) 
      get(dev, .GlobalEnv)
	else 
	  NA
}
devfun.exist = function (dev) {   
   is.function(get.devfun(dev)) 
}
new.interactiveWindow = function(width, height) {

  oldDev =  getOption('device')
  #identical(oldDev,get.devfun('windows')) ) 
  #get.devfun('RStudioGD')
  
  if ( is.function(oldDev) ) {
     
	  if (.Platform$OS.type == "windows")  {
	     options(device = get.devfun('windows')) 
	     dev.new(width=width, height=height)
	  }  else {
	     if ( devfun.exist('x11')) {
		   options(device = get.devfun('x11')) 
		   dev.new(width=width, height=height,type = "Xlib")  
		 } else if ( devfun.exist('quartz')) {
		    options(device = get.devfun('quartz')) 
		    dev.new(width=width, height=height)  		 
		 } else {
		   stop('Can\'t open an interactive window')
		 }	     
	  }   
		
  }  
  
   if ( is.character(oldDev) ) {
      #identical(oldDev,get.devfun('windows')) ) 
	  if (.Platform$OS.type == "windows")  {
	     #options(device = 'windows') 
		  # Changed to the function bcz some package like IRanges
		  # redefines "windows" and dev.new won't work if specified with
		  # the string "windows".
		 options(device = get.devfun('windows')) 
	     dev.new(width=width, height=height)
	  }  else {
	     if ( devfun.exist('x11')) {
		   options(device = 'x11') 
		   # X11 font can't be loaded on Ubuntu Linux for Xlib
		     if(base::capabilities('cairo')) {
			    dev.new(width=width, height=height,type = "cairo")  
			 } else {
			 	dev.new(width=width, height=height,type = "Xlib")  
			 }			
		 } else if ( devfun.exist('quartz')) {
		    options(device = 'quartz') 
		    dev.new(width=width, height=height)  		 
		 } else {
		   stop('Can\'t open an interactive window')
		 }	     
	  }   
		
  }   
  
  options(device=oldDev)

}
